AWE Sponsors ‘For Pete’s Sake Cancer Respite Foundation’

AWE will be displaying two AWE project cars at the Peter R. Bossow, Jr Memorial Golf Tournament.

AWE, a precision engineering and manufacturing firm outside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, has sponsored For Pete’s Sake Cancer Respite Foundation, including the support of its Peter R. Bossow, Jr Memorial Golf Tournament. 

“AWE tries to give back to the community, aftermarket and planet as much as it can, and philanthropic efforts to battle Cancer certainly make the cut. We’re thrilled to be able to leverage our social following as well as invest in such a meaningful cause,” stated Jesse Kramer, AWE’s VP of marketing. 

AWE will be contributing at the 21st Annual Peter R. Bossow, Jr. Memorial Golf Tournament on Sept. 28 at Commonwealth National Golf Club. To support in drawing attention to the cause, AWE will be displaying two AWE project cars, including the recently publicized AWE Civic Type R and the AWE Camaro 1LE which was the launch vehicle for AWE’s Camaro Exhaust Line.

“We are thrilled to have the support of AWE and to feature their project cars at the tournament. FPS has been able to continue serving our patients thanks to the support of corporate partners like AWE. We hope to help 156 families take a break from cancer this year, and can only reach that goal with the support of our community,” stated Cheryl Pompeo, chief philanthropy officer for Pete’s Sake Cancer Respite Foundation.
